    If you are late in paying your entire rent (even if you've paid a portion of it on time), then you can be served with an eviction notice for the amount of outstanding rent. Fail to make good on the 3-day notice, and the unlawful detainer goes forth. Every state has different laws about the minimum grace period for payment of rent; for example in CA, rental units have a mandatory minimum 3 day grace period (not late until the 4th), and for mobile home park spaces it is a 6-day grace period (late on the 7th). If your minimum grace period (and what is in your rental agreement) is less than five days, then yes, you can be evicted.
